Kia ora,
Ko Rebecca Nalder tōku ingoa.
I am a Team Leader and Registered Nurse working in the Mana Kidz Programme in primary schools in South Auckland, with a focus on Rheumatic Fever Prevention.
The Mana Kidz programme strives to improve the lives of children by providing them and their Whānau with easy access to health care.
I am also a Community Nurse Prescriber which means I can prescribe medication that Whānau would otherwise have to see a GP for.
I am passionate about equity in health care and working within vulnerable communities in an attempt to better their health outcomes.
